Assistive Technology Program - ConnectAbility of MN

- Provides assistive technology to assist with safety, communication, and automation. Assists with installation, programming, and training the user and caregiver on how to use the assistive technology. - Automation: Technology to automate can help convert traditional items to accessible items including things like voice-controlled appliances, motion sensors to open or close doors, etc. - Communication: Ipads and smart speakers can be utilized to help with eye tracking, screen reading software, and text-to-speech communication. - Safety: Helps design components or full systems to provide a safe environment for each individual's needs. Examples include window alarms, GPS tracking watches, personal emergency devices, etc.

Agency info

ConnectAbility of MN

Provides coordinated services, such as chore services, transportation, home modifications, support planning, pass-through purchasing, and assistive technology, for people with physical and invisible barriers and low-income seniors. In addition, have a large donated equipment program, an assistive technology lab, education programs, and inclusive events.
